Birmingham is projected to face significant climate hazards in the future, particularly frequent heavy precipitation events. This change is likely to increase the risk of urban flooding and overwhelm existing drainage systems, potentially causing extensive waterlogging and infrastructure damage. The economic implications could be severe, as local businesses may suffer disruptions due to extreme weather events. Furthermore, frequent heavy precipitation can pose public health risks and increase pressure on municipal resources. As the climate continues to shift, it becomes crucial for Birmingham to monitor these changes closely to mitigate negative influences on both the environment and the community. The city has yet to document technology-enabled climate resilience solutions, leaving it vulnerable to the projected impacts of climate change. Continuous assessment of these hazards is vital to safeguard Birmingham's infrastructure and enhance its adaptive capacity as challenges increase in severity and frequency.

Hazard Outlook

How will Birmingham's projected climate hazards compare to other cities under a 3.0°C future warming scenario?

Heavy Rainfall Days

75th percentile High exposure

With 11 days of heavy rainfall expected, Birmingham ranks among the highest of all cities for extreme precipitation events.

Longest Heatwave

42nd percentile Moderate exposure

Birmingham may experience heatwaves lasting up to 4 days, near the median of other cities.
